What is the primary purpose of a galvanic isolator in an AC shore power system?
A. To block high-voltage surges from the dock
B. To prevent the flow of low-voltage DC galvanic currents
C. To convert AC power to DC power for battery charging
D. To provide an emergency ground path for AC faults
🟢 B. To prevent the flow of low-voltage DC galvanic currents
🔴 RATIONALE: Galvanic isolators are designed to interrupt the galvanic path created by the green safety ground wire between boats
and the shore, preventing stray current corrosion.

What is the minimum height of a vented loop above the waterline?
A. 6 inches
B. 9 inches
C. 12 inches
D. 15 inches
🟢 B. 9 inches
🔴 RATIONALE: ABYC H-27 mandates that vented loops be located at least 9 inches above the waterline at all angles of heel to
prevent siphoning.
